GENESIS 44 ‐ “The Silver Cup”

Bible Chapter Reviews

The Chosen Key Word in this Chapter is “Servant” it comes from the Hebrew Word “ebed” which means “servant, slave.”

One final test decides whether Joseph’s brothers have really changed. Welcome to Bible Life Basics Chapter Reviews, I am Chris and this is Genesis 44.

Joseph instructs his steward to secretly hide his personal silver cup in Benjamin’s grain sack before sending the brothers on their way home. Shortly after they leave, Joseph sends his steward after them, accusing them of stealing the cup. The brothers, confident in their innocence, declare that whoever is found with it should die. When the cup is discovered in Benjamin’s sack, they are devastated, tearing their clothes in grief and returning together to face Joseph.

Judah steps forward and delivers one of the most moving speeches in the entire Bible, explaining how devastated their father would be to lose Benjamin, especially after already believing Joseph dead. Judah offers himself as a servant, “ebed” in Hebrew, in Benjamin’s place, so that Benjamin can return home to their father.

It is worth noting that Judah does not simply argue Benjamin’s case in the abstract. He describes, in detail, exactly how their father Jacob would react, reminding Joseph, without knowing it, of the very grief Jacob carried over Joseph’s own disappearance years earlier. Judah’s plea reveals a man who has learned to feel the weight of his family’s pain rather than dismiss it.

Judah’s willingness to sacrifice his own freedom for his brother’s sake proves that real change had taken place in his heart. The same man who once suggested selling Joseph now offers his own life to protect Joseph’s full brother. Genuine transformation shows itself in exactly this kind of costly love.
